RESOLUTION

 

 

WHEREAS, The Honorable Anne Wilier has been called to eternal life by the wisdom of God at the age of 93; and

 

WHEREAS, The Chicago City Council has been informed of her passing by Alderman Edward M. Burke; and

 

WHEREAS, The Honorable Anne Wilier was a former state legislator and the loving wife of the late Leonard; and

 

WHEREAS, The Honorable Anne Wilier was the much-adored mother of Noreen, Chuck, Barbara, Steve and Peggy, the grandmother of nine and the great-grandmother of seven to whom she imparted many of the fine and noble qualities that she possessed in abundance; and

 

WHEREAS, A former longtime resident of Hillside, the Honorable Anne Wilier served from 1974 to 1980 as a member of the Illinois House of Representatives from the western suburbs; and

 

WHEREAS, During her tenure, the Honorable Anne Wilier fought for civil rights for women, championed reforms in the women's prison system, and advocated for issues that protected children; and

 

WHEREAS, In 1976 the Independent Voters of Illinois named the Honorable Anne Wilier Best Legislator of the Year; and

 

WHEREAS, Born in Chicago, the Honorable Anne Wilier was raised in Brookfield, graduated from Trinity High School in River Forest and completed studies at the DePaul Secretarial School; and

 

WHEREAS, The Honorable Anne Wilier moved with her husband to Portland, Oregon in 1986 where she was a member of the Portland League of Women Voters; and
